The ploidy of this cell model can be determined by understanding the concept of ploidy. Ploidy refers to the number of sets of chromosomes in a cell. In this case, we are given options A) Diploid, B) Haploid, C) Triploid, and D) Tetraploid.
A) Diploid refers to a cell that contains two sets of chromosomes. B) Haploid refers to a cell that contains only one set of chromosomes. C) Triploid refers to a cell that contains three sets of chromosomes. D) Tetraploid refers to a cell that contains four sets of chromosomes.
